摘要: 采用正交幂级数建立放大器非线性带通模型,并用两路正交幂级数预失真器对放大器进行线性化,理论分析和仿真结果表明采用正交幂级数预失真器可以有效地改善放大器的幅度、相位非线性特性.

Abstract: Predistortion linearization technology is conceptually the simplest form of linearization for an RF power amplifier. The single power series predistorter can significantly compensate amplitude distortion, but it is limited in phase distortion improvement. This paper presents a bandpass nonlinear amplifier model by using the quadrature power series, and uses two such power series predistorters in a quadrature arrangement to linearize the power amplifier. Analytical and simulation results show that using the quadrature power series predistorter can effectively improve both amplitude and phase distortion.
